The PA operators are the mechanism at each gate — the forcing moves that stop the loop from being five names for "think about it." Each gate has exactly one operator; if the prompt at a gate does not visibly invoke its operator, the gate is broken.
| Gate | Operator | What it forces |
|---|---|---|
| frame-load | P-collapse | name the rigid assumption baked into the task |
| spawn (branch N-1) | P-reframe | one branch refuses the obvious frame entirely |
| adversary | P-deepen | attack what the verifier cannot catch |
| pre-collapse | P-relativize | hold survivors as both-possibly-correct until evidence selects |
| precipitate | P-name | crystallize the winner and every death reason verbatim |
P-collapse (frame-load). Every task statement carries an implicit answer-shape. Name it in one sentence, then surface what holds if it's wrong. "Build a rate limiter" assumes one tenant; "refactor this 800-line file" assumes the file should be smaller; "add a retry" assumes the upstream is flaky rather than a real bug being masked. The named assumption is the first branching axis — nothing downstream recovers it if skipped.
P-reframe (spawn). If the obvious answer is X, branch N-1 builds the best non-X. Not a twist on X, not X-plus-config — a refusal of X's frame. Token bucket → queue with backpressure that pushes rejection to the producer. Retry with backoff → typed error and no retries; the caller decides. The verifier still gates whether the bet pays; the operator only guarantees the bet is placed.
P-deepen (adversary). Refuse the surface answer. Tests/types/lint are the easy layer; P-deepen asks the question the branch silently answered: what input distribution did it assume? Which boundary does no test exercise? What does its failure mode destroy? A P-deepen pass that restates lint output is a broken gate.
P-relativize (pre-collapse). Hold every surviving branch as simultaneously
possibly-correct and possibly-noise; never declare from inside. Rank only on the
evidence tuple (findings resolved, coverage, non-incremental); prose quality is not
evidence. The engine's select_survivor is this operator made executable.
P-name (precipitate). The winner gets a one-line name ("backpressure beats
rejection for bursty ingest") and every loser gets its verbatim death reason. Unnamed
insight dissolves; paraphrased death reasons don't retrieve. This is the write path of
the whole learning moat — record_precipitate, record_failure, signal outcomes.
